Millennium (1000 Years)

Introduction : A millennium represents 1,000 years—a time span vast enough to observe the rise and fall of civilizations, languages, and major cultural epochs. It is most commonly referenced in religious contexts or historical timelines involving extensive chronological scope.

History & Origin : The term stems from Latin—'mille' meaning thousand and 'annus' meaning year. Millennia have been referenced in religious eschatology, such as the 'Millennial Reign' in Christianity. The turn of the second millennium in the year 2000 brought global cultural and technological reflection.

Current Use : Millennia are used to classify ancient history, geological timescales, or religious periods. They're important in archaeological studies, timeline reconstructions, and global historical overviews. Millennial observances also spark discussions on human progress, legacy, and long-term sustainability.

Moment (Medieval Time Unit)

Introduction : A moment is an ancient unit of time that typically equaled around 90 seconds. Though obsolete in modern science, it provides historical insight into how medieval societies divided time based on natural events like sundial measurements and day lengths.

History & Origin : The moment dates back to the medieval period, where a solar hour was split into 40 moments. This system was practical in a time without mechanical clocks, relying on sundials and the visual movement of celestial bodies across the sky.

Current Use : Now used more idiomatically in phrases like 'just a moment,' this unit survives as a cultural relic. Historians and horologists still refer to it when studying medieval timekeeping systems or ancient documents that specify durations with non-standard units.
